Why Primer Matters in Your Makeup Routine
A primer is a base layer that sits between your skin and makeup. They smooth out the skin, fill in pores, and create an even surface.
Depending on the formulation, primers can also address specific skin concerns. For example, a hydrating primer is ideal for dry skin, while a water based primer works well for oily skin. If you're looking for staying power, a long lasting makeup lotion is the best choice.
Choosing the Right Primer for Your Skin Type
Let’s break down the main types of primers:
Hydrating Primer
Perfect for dry or flaky skin, a hydrating primer is your best friend.
Benefits:
Infuses skin with moisture
Helps makeup blend better
Ideal for winter or dry climates
Recommended For: Dry skin
Barrier Primer
When your skin needs protection from cosmetics, choose an protective primer.
Benefits:
Creates a barrier between skin and makeup
Reduces contact with active makeup ingredients
Maintains skin health
Best For: Allergy-prone skin
Oil-Free Primer
For those with oily or combination skin, a lightweight primer is the way to go.
What It Does:
Helps balance skin’s natural oils
Absorbs quickly into skin
Pairs well with water-based foundations
Recommended For: Anyone who prefers a light feel
Extended Wear Primer
When longevity is a must, turn to a durability-focused primer.
Benefits:
Locks in foundation for all-day wear
Withstands sweat and humidity
Perfect under heavy makeup
Best For: Anyone who needs makeup to last
Maximizing Your Primer’s Effectiveness
Applying your primer the right way can make a big difference. Follow these steps:
Always apply primer on a fresh face
Use a small amount—less is more
Blend it out evenly
Let it sit for a minute
Avoid layering too many products.
